Output aecf864369fc393e5ad40b20ea8b9d02f1a17b18a1e43bb78f38204acd3f033d:1

value
320626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 849cca73acfe7be3fd8035d34c4a95fb708ee38a OP_EQUAL
address
3DnCwtAr4bbxrShc4gqskWrnuxaVM3YYtf
transaction
aecf864369fc393e5ad40b20ea8b9d02f1a17b18a1e43bb78f38204acd3f033d
spent
true